I really needed am MP3 player, but being a student I went for the cheapest option, mistake, I paid £25 for a little MP3 512MB. It was probably the worst £25 I ever spent!
I got it home opened the silly little packet it came in and the appearance was just plain ugly, but I thought hey, it cost me £25 I can't complain so long as it plays my music I’m good.

Popped the CD in my computer and I was away, easy as hell, adding music was dead simple too. I personally think they just want you to think its great in the beginning!
I used my MP3 player for a week every day on the walk in to Uni, and after the first week it started turning itself off.
I figured it was probably just the battery so I changed it, it was fine again.... For an hour, then the songs started changing half was through, in fact it went mental. Every time I put in on hold it turned off. I figured I just had a corrupt one went to find the receipt to take it back... I’d lost it.

But this is not the end of this rather irritating tale oh no. One of my friends at Uni. Had purchased one of these gismos, thinking the same as me (bargain) the same had happened to her, but this time it was with the first use. So she sent it back. They gave her a new one straightaway no questions asked. They even let her keep the broken one... not much good, went straight in the bin. This one worked fine. For a month... (This of course is when the warranty expires) then it started up again, turning itself off, one time it even deleted all the music...
These things are useless. So much to say
DO NOT look at the mp3 players in the shop and go... ooh that’s cheep.... It’s cheep for a reason they are about as useful as a fire in a desert.
